Key Responsibilities
- Take ownership of the group’s global entity management programme.
- Oversee annual compliance requirements, statutory filings, director and officer changes, and maintenance of corporate records across multiple jurisdictions.
- Coordinate with external company secretarial service providers globally to ensure compliance obligations are met.
- Support governance activities for regulated subsidiary boards.
- Assist with board and committee administration where required.
- Ensure corporate governance records and reporting remain accurate and up to date.
- Provide oversight and support to a junior company secretarial team member based in India, with potential responsibility for an additional direct report.
- Monitor workload allocation, development and performance whilst maintaining effective communication across different time zones.
- Collaborate closely with colleagues across Legal, Compliance, Finance and external stakeholders.
Alongside core company secretarial responsibilities, the successful candidate will play a key role in several important governance initiatives, including:
- Implementation and rollout of an AI-enabled company secretarial platform.
- Review and redesign of the Group’s Delegation of Authority framework.
- Corporate structure rationalisation and entity consolidation projects.
- Supporting governance requirements associated with the organisation’s continued growth and maturity.
